What Are the Key Differences in Wagering Requirements Between Offers?

Breaking down how wagering terms affect real value for players

Wagering requirements, also known as rollover conditions, dictate how many times a bonus amount must be wagered before withdrawal is possible. Lower wagering thresholds translate into higher real value for players, as they can access winnings sooner and with less risk of losing the bonus funds. Conversely, high wagering requirements can diminish the attractiveness of a bonus, especially if the play involves games with lower contribution rates to wagering.

For example, a 20x wagering requirement on a $100 bonus means players need to wager $2,000 before cashing out, which can be challenging for casual players. In contrast, a 35x requirement on a $200 bonus amounts to $7,000, making it less accessible for most players.

How Can Players Identify the Most Cost-Effective Bonus Options?

Evaluating bonus percentages, match limits, and expiration periods

To determine the true value of a bonus, players should analyze several key factors:

  • Bonus percentage: Higher match percentages (e.g., 100% vs. 50%) generally offer more value.
  • Maximum match limit: Bonuses capped at lower amounts may not be beneficial if your deposits are large.
  • Expiration period: Longer validity allows more time to meet wagering requirements and enjoy the bonus.

For instance, a 100% match up to $100 with a 7-day expiry provides less value than a 50% match up to $300 with a 30-day expiry, especially for players who prefer larger deposits.

What Are Hidden Risks When Relying on Reload Bonuses Instead of First Deposit Offers?

Understanding restrictions that may diminish bonus value over time

Reload bonuses often come with restrictions such as limited eligible games, maximum bet sizes during wagering, or specific deposit methods. These limitations can reduce the bonus’s overall utility if not carefully considered. For example, a reload bonus restricted to slot games may not benefit players who prefer table games, effectively diminishing the bonus’s value.
